Nissan Magnite — One of the Most Affordable SUVs
The Nissan Magnite is widely regarded as one of the most budget-friendly SUVs in the Indian market.
Key Highlights:
- Starting Price: Around ₹5.62 lakh (ex-showroom)
- Design: Bold and sporty exterior
- Features: Touchscreen infotainment, safety features, modern cabin
- Performance: Suitable for daily city driving
With its competitive pricing and practical features, the Magnite is a great entry point for buyers looking to step into the SUV segment.
Tata Punch — Strong, Safe, and Popular
Another top contender in the affordable SUV category is the Tata Punch, known for its rugged build and high safety standards.
Key Highlights:
- Price Range: ₹5.65 lakh to ₹10.60 lakh (ex-showroom)
- Safety: 5-star safety rating

- Segment: Micro-SUV with SUV-like stance
The Punch stands out for buyers who prioritize safety and durability along with affordability.
Mileage and Running Cost
Both these compact SUVs offer impressive fuel efficiency:
- Average mileage: 18–20 km/l
- Lower running cost compared to larger SUVs
- Ideal for daily commuting and city use
